TMC (Traffic Message  
Channel)  
A long press on a point opens a list of  
nearby POIs.  
page.  
Select "Search".  
Available in some countries.  
TMC (Traffic Message Channel) messages  
are based on a European standard for traffic  
information broadcasting via the RDS system on  
FM radio, sending traffic information in real time.  
The TMC information is then displayed on a GPS  
Navigation system map and taken into account  
straight away when routes are calculated, to  
avoid accidents, traffic jams and closed roads.
